I prefer Epson flatbed scanners; and they offer models across the cost spectrum.

Epson Perfection V850 Pro $1000
Epson Perfection V600 Scanner $209
Epson Perfection V39 $80

The V600 is a great unit and should give you many years of reliable service.

I do not have a lot of recent experience with Canon's, but the entry level Canon LiDE220 @ $80 would be the equivalent of the Epson V39.

Rene,
If you go Epson, just check your model has the Seiko software,
that is, the ability to draw a carousel around > 40 stamps on your platen, and scan them automatically, one at a time, at 600dpi.
The V200 does, not sure about the V39, not heard of that model.
